Chroomonas acuta is a species of cryptophyte alga in the family Chroomonadaceae, found in freshwater and brackish aquatic environments. Cryptophytes are biflagellate, unicellular algae characterized by the presence of a unique organelle called the nucleomorph — a remnant nucleus from a secondary endosymbiotic event in which an ancestral flagellate engulfed a red alga. This evolutionary heritage is reflected in the distinctive combination of pigments in the plastid, including chlorophyll a, chlorophyll c, and phycobiliproteins such as phycoerythrin and phycocyanin, which give cryptophytes their often blue-green to red-brown color. Chroomonas species are small flagellates that swim using two unequal flagella arising from a ventral groove. They are important members of freshwater phytoplankton communities, particularly in the cold-water picoplankton. Chroomonas acuta has a more pointed or acute cell shape compared to some related species, as indicated by its epithet. The species has been documented from European freshwater habitats. Cryptophytes contribute to primary production in freshwater and marine ecosystems and are a significant food source for heterotrophic protists and filter-feeding zooplankton.
